    Are you running any of Symantec's (Norton) or McAfee's Internet security products or anything similar, or an antivirus/antispyware application? There have been reports that some such utilities treat an upgrade to iTunes as a new application and can block the application from running. So you have to go in and reset the utility to allow iTunes. The same thing can happen if you upgrade the security product (this has particularly been a problem with recent McAfee upgrades).

    You can try two things - Open Disk Utility and repair all permissions for your hard disk and / or delete the iTunes Preferences plist file in userhome/Library/Preferences/com.apple.iTunes.plist
    However, Lion now hides this Library folder in your user home folder, so you will need to open the Terminal app and type
    chflags nohidden ~/Library/
    and press return
    This will show the Library folder
